Q:ARE KINDER WORKPLACES MORE PRODUCTIVE?
n increasing number of studies are throwing light on the fact that leadership can no longer function in a world of ‘tough boss’ values…the one who demands and pushes hard. In fact, in a white paper published by the Center for Creative Leadership (CCL), “Many leadership theories suggest the ability to have and display empathy is an important part of leadership”. And according to several researchers such as Bar-On &Parker (2000) and Salovey & Mayer (1990), among others, empathy—which is central to emotional intelligence—is crucial to being an effective leader.
